Jane Spiers is currently the Chairman at National Theatre of Scotland and Director at Edinburgh World City of Literature Trust.
Previously, she worked as the Chief Executive Officer at Aberdeen Performing Arts Ltd.
and as the Director at The Greenock Arts Guild Ltd.
